Abstract
In this article, we discuss the spaces of harmonic forms over a closed almost K\"{a}hler manifold . We show that if the almost complex structure on the almost K\"{a}hler manifold is not too non-integrable in some sense, then the spaces have the Hodge decomposition . As a consequence, the not too non-integrable almost complex structure is complex -pure-and-full, and the Hard Lefschetz Condition (HLC) on is satisfied. Moreover, we can prove a rigidity result for the closed -dimensional almost K\"{a}hler manifold with .
